"""Loading with skip_embeddings stores images only; embed-all generates embeddings later."""
from pathlib import Path
import pytest
from sqlalchemy import func, select
from app.db import SessionLocal
from app.models import BreedPrediction, Dataset, Embedding, Picture
from app.services.batch_loader import load_dataset
from app.services.datasets import embed_all
from scripts.make_sample_images import make_image
from scripts.prepare_test_data import prepare
@pytest.fixture
def db():
session = SessionLocal()
try:
yield session
finally:
session.rollback()
session.close()
def _build_input(tmp: Path) -> Path:
root = tmp / "input"
for folder in ("dogA", "dogB"):
d = root / folder
d.mkdir(parents=True)
for i in range(2):
(d / f"img{i}.jpg").write_bytes(make_image(abs(hash((folder, i))) % 1000))
return root
def test_load_skips_embeddings_then_embed_all_generates(tmp_path, db):
root = _build_input(tmp_path)
prepare(root, root, holdout=1, seed=1)
result = load_dataset(
db, folder=root, dataset_type="known", name="StorageOnly", description=None,
csv_path=root / "known_dogs.csv", skip_embeddings=True,
)
dataset = db.get(Dataset, result.dataset_id)
# Pictures were stored, but no embeddings or breed predictions were generated.
pic_ids = db.execute(
select(Picture.id).where(Picture.subject_type == "known")
).scalars().all()
assert len(pic_ids) == result.images_processed >= 1
assert db.execute(select(func.count()).select_from(Embedding)).scalar_one() == 0
assert db.execute(select(func.count()).select_from(BreedPrediction)).scalar_one() == 0
# embed-all backfills embeddings for the stored images.
summary = embed_all(db, dataset)
assert summary["embedded"] == summary["total_pictures"] == len(pic_ids)
assert db.execute(select(func.count()).select_from(Embedding)).scalar_one() == len(pic_ids)
def test_default_load_still_embeds(tmp_path, db):
root = _build_input(tmp_path)
prepare(root, root, holdout=1, seed=1)
load_dataset(
db, folder=root, dataset_type="known", name="WithEmb", description=None,
csv_path=root / "known_dogs.csv", # skip_embeddings defaults False
)
assert db.execute(select(func.count()).select_from(Embedding)).scalar_one() >= 1
